Nike ReactX InfinityRN 4 Women's Running Shoes

The Nike InfinityRN 4 comes upgraded for everyday runners looking for a responsive and comfortable running shoe. They feature supportive cushioning designed for smooth running. It features the all-new Nike ReactX foam, which offers 13% more energy return compared to Nike React foam, ensuring a renewed feel and elastic stride. The combination of ReactX foam with Nike Running's Flyknit expertise ensures the best possible fit to date, so you can take off your performance anytime, anywhere while enjoying firm upper support and air circulation for cool strides throughout your journey.

Features

• Durable textile upper

• Regular fit

• Water-repellent coating on the toes provides a dry feeling when the weather changes

• Waffle pattern outsole ensures durability and traction

• Flyknit tongue is adjustable and soft

• Foam collar combines soft feel and support

• More rubber on the outsole for superior traction and durability

• ReactX foam offers +13% energy return compared to React foam, ensuring a cool feel and elastic stride on the run

• Weight: 281 gr

• Drop: 9mm

• Lace closure

About Nike

Nike's history began in 1964, when Phil Knight, a track and field athlete, and his coach, Bill Bowerman, founded Blue Ribbon Sports with the aim of importing affordable sports shoes from Japan. In 1971, they decided to rename the company Nike, inspired by the Greek goddess of victory, and introduced the famous "Swoosh" logo, designed by Carolyn Davidson. Nike quickly became known for its innovative and quality solutions in sports equipment, introducing its first shoe with an air sole in 1978. In the 1980s, it took off with the Air Jordan series, thanks to its collaboration with legendary basketball player Michael Jordan. Today, Nike is one of the top global leaders in the field of sportswear and footwear, known for the innovation, technology and modern style of its products.
